I use them in part of a lab exercise in statistics, getting across the point that there's more to a probability distribution function than the range and the average. I have them roll 1d12 50 times (ignoring and rerolling 1's) and 2d6 50 times, make histograms of the results, and comment. I bought half a dozen d12's a few years back explicitly for the exercise. I can tell how few gamers there are in my classes because so many people are puzzled and surprised by what comes out. Besides, I really like the regular dodecahedron as a geometrical form.
